My husband is descended from Elijah and Elizabeth Whitley Grantham through their son Jackson and through his son Elijah and wife, Elizabeth Ricketson Grantham. Their daughter Nellie married Iverson Lee McCook, Iverson's son Elijah "Buddy" McCook married Nellie Pridgen. Buddy and Nellie were my husbands grandparents. I have the Grantham cemetery on-line at the Coffee County GaGenWeb site and have a paper copy of a picture of Iverson Lee McCook and Nellie Grantham on their wedding day.
